First, Understand the 4 Cs
Even when you’re buying a lab grown diamond, the same 4 Cs still matter:
Cut – This affects how much the diamond sparkles
Clarity – Tiny internal marks most people never notice
Color – From completely clear to slightly warm tones
Carat – The size of the diamond
First-time buyers frequently make the error of concentrating solely on size. However, a smaller diamond with a good cut can occasionally appear more lovely than a larger one with less sparkle.
Don’t Skip Certification
No matter how nice a diamond looks, always ask for certification.
A certified lab grown diamond comes with grading from trusted institutes like IGI or GIA. This confirms you're getting a real diamond — not just something that looks similar.

Pay Attention to the Setting Too
It’s easy to focus only on the diamond, but the setting plays a big role in how it looks overall.
Some popular styles include:
● Solitaire – simple and classic
● Halo – adds extra sparkle around the center stone
● Vintage – detailed and timeless
● Modern minimal – clean and sleek
